Cay Cee M. Johnson and Keith L. Johnson were both born in Chicago, Illinois, in 1969, and were both adopted. They met in O’Hare airport while on their way to college on Sept. 11, 1987. They both attended Barber-Scotia College in Concord, North Carolina, graduating in 1991 and 1992 respectively. They married on Sept. 11, 1999 and have six children. They live in Savage, Minnesota. Cay Cee earned a master’s degree in management, and Keith earned a bachelor’s degree in sociology/law. Cay Cee’s Journey continued until, July 14th, 2019, when she was called upon to sit by the side of the Almighty after her fight with pancreatic cancer was over.
